About Victoria's Secret

Victoria’s Secret is a leading American retailer of lingerie, clothing, and beauty products. It was founded in 1977 by Roy and Gaye Raymond, who wanted to create a comfortable and elegant place for men to buy lingerie for their partners. The company started with five stores and a catalog, and soon became popular for its high-quality and fashionable products. Victoria’s Secret expanded rapidly under the ownership of Leslie Wexner, who bought the company in 1982. He introduced new lines of bras, panties, sleepwear, swimwear, and fragrances, as well as the annual fashion show featuring supermodels known as Angels. The company also launched PINK, a brand aimed at younger customers, in 2002. Victoria’s Secret has over 1,000 stores in the United States and Canada, as well as franchises and online sales in many other countries. It is the largest lingerie retailer in the United States, with revenues of over $11 billion in 2021.
